Racing in Medium Winds Inland
1. Keep the boat flat at all times.
2. Start in the front row!
3. (RS200) use plenty of kicker upwind to aid pointing and power control.
4. (RS200) slacken the jib cunningham to aid pointing.
5. Continuously watch for shifts, bends and areas of greater pressure.
6. Seek clear wind whenever possible.
7. Adjust the power in the rig to suit your weight and the conditions - aim to be fully
hiked as soon as possible, but guard against being overpowered too soon.
8. Make the most of any gust downwind to initiate/maintain planing - significant
alterations of course will be required in marginal conditions.
